The generalized Maxwell-Einstein system in higher dimensions
Authors:Júlio C. Fabris
Affiliation:(1) Laboratoire de Gravitation et Cosmologie Relativistes Université Pierre et Marie Curie, 4 Place Jussieu, Boîte Courrier 142, F-75252 Paris Cedex 05, France
Abstract:We study some consequences of the generalized Maxwell-Einstein system in higher dimensions. This generalization is such that the Maxwell-type field constructed in an evenn-dimensional space-time preserves the conformal invariance. After dimensional reduction to four dimensions, it gives rise to scalar, electromagnetic and Kalb-Ramond fields.
